/* Generate a header file for a particular
|
|
single or double frequency */
|
|
|
|
#include <stdio.h>
|
|
#include <math.h>
|
|
#include <string.h>
|
|
#include <unistd.h>
|
|
#include <stdlib.h>
|
|
#define CLIP 32635
|
|
#define BIAS 0x84
|
|
static float loudness=16384.0;
|
|
|
|
static int calc_samples(int freq)
|
|
{
|
|
int x, samples;
|
|
/* Calculate the number of samples at 8000hz sampling
|
|
we need to have this wave form */
|
|
samples = 8000;
|
|
/* Take out common 2's up to six times */
|
|
for (x=0;x<6;x++)
|
|
if (!(freq % 2)) {
|
|
freq /= 2;
|
|
samples /= 2;
|
|
}
|
|
/* Take out common 5's (up to three times */
|
|
for (x=0;x<3;x++)
|
|
if (!(freq % 5)) {
|
|
freq /= 5;
|
|
samples /=5;
|
|
}
|
|
/* No more common factors. */
|
|
return samples;
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
** This routine converts from linear to ulaw
|
|
**
|
|
** Craig Reese: IDA/Supercomputing Research Center
|
|
** Joe Campbell: Department of Defense
|
|
** 29 September 1989
|
|
**
|
|
** References:
|
|
** 1) CCITT Recommendation G.711 (very difficult to follow)
|
|
** 2) "A New Digital Technique for Implementation of Any
|
|
** Continuous PCM Companding Law," Villeret, Michel,
|
|
** et al. 1973 IEEE Int. Conf. on Communications, Vol 1,
|
|
** 1973, pg. 11.12-11.17
|
|
** 3) MIL-STD-188-113,"Interoperability and Performance Standards
|
|
** for Analog-to_Digital Conversion Techniques,"
|
|
** 17 February 1987
|
|
**
|
|
** Input: Signed 16 bit linear sample
|
|
** Output: 8 bit ulaw sample
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
#define ZEROTRAP /* turn on the trap as per the MIL-STD */
|
|
#define BIAS 0x84 /* define the add-in bias for 16 bit samples */
|
|
#define CLIP 32635
|
|
|
|
static unsigned char linear2ulaw(short sample) {
|
|
static int exp_lut[256] = {0,0,1,1,2,2,2,2,3,3,3,3,3,3,3,3,
|
|
4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,4,
|
|
5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,
|
|
5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,5,
|
|
6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,
|
|
6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,
|
|
6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,
|
|
6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,6,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,
|
|
7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7,7};
|
|
int sign, exponent, mantissa;
|
|
unsigned char ulawbyte;
|
|
|
|
/* Get the sample into sign-magnitude. */
|
|
sign = (sample >> 8) & 0x80; /* set aside the sign */
|
|
if (sign != 0) sample = -sample; /* get magnitude */
|
|
if (sample > CLIP) sample = CLIP; /* clip the magnitude */
|
|
|
|
/* Convert from 16 bit linear to ulaw. */
|
|
sample = sample + BIAS;
|
|
exponent = exp_lut[(sample >> 7) & 0xFF];
|
|
mantissa = (sample >> (exponent + 3)) & 0x0F;
|
|
ulawbyte = ~(sign | (exponent << 4) | mantissa);
|
|
#ifdef ZEROTRAP
|
|
if (ulawbyte == 0) ulawbyte = 0x02; /* optional CCITT trap */
|
|
#endif
|
|
|
|
return(ulawbyte);
|
|
}
